Output 6c58f87aa165457978ccca52cdddfe0e0566b3ef18b74eb67ee3ccf0101eff4e:0

value
1516608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d041927d2cb45617d75b512e41738481c7820a OP_EQUAL
address
3CRxTstrAWCuWDHH9FpSZMzwLTYTpziKU8
transaction
6c58f87aa165457978ccca52cdddfe0e0566b3ef18b74eb67ee3ccf0101eff4e
spent
true